Catch 22 is a gastropub located on North Broad Street in downtown Monroe, Georgia, expanding a concept originally established in Athens. The Monroe location offers elevated pub fare in a sit-down setting, serving both lunch and dinner throughout the week.
A gastropub is a casual, pub-style establishment that serves high-quality, chef-driven, gourmet food alongside a curated selection of drinks. Coined in 1991 with the opening of The Eagle in London, these venues combine the cozy atmosphere of a traditional tavern with elevated, often locally sourced, seasonal, or creative cuisine.
The menu features specialty burgers, sandwiches, fish and chips, roasted wings, and other pub-style favorites prepared with attention to ingredient quality and consistency. A selection of beers and additional beverages complements the food offerings, making it suitable for midday meals, casual dinners, and social gatherings.
Catch 22 is veteran-owned and has become part of Monroe’s growing downtown dining scene. The interior reflects a classic pub atmosphere with a mix of table and bar seating, accommodating families, couples, and groups of friends. Its location in a building formerly home to another well-known eatery places it within the core of North Broad Street’s restaurant corridor, within walking distance of other downtown shops and attractions.
